Shape the future of private credit investing while helping to manage risk in some of the most complex transactions across Europe. Joining the Credit Risk team within the Risk Management Group, you will work closely with Macquarie Capital to support innovative direct lending investments, providing independent insight and challenge that helps drive informed decision-making and long-term success. We are a global financial services group operating in 30 markets with 57 years of unbroken profitability. At Macquarie, you're empowered to shape a career that is fulfilling and creates value. You will bring your insights and expertise to the task at hand and feel supported as you make your own kind of impact for a better future. What role will you play? As an Associate Director within the Risk Management Group, you will partner closely with Macquarie Capital to assess, structure and oversee Direct Lending transactions throughout the investment lifecycle.
